C#中Label设置为透明

来源:互联网 发布:围堰稳定性计算软件 编辑:程序博客网 时间:2024/04/19 20:35
这个很简单,只需要一个语句:
label1.BackColor = Color.Transparent;
但是,如果Label又位于PictureBox上方的话,这样简单的设置还是不能解决问题,不过可以这么做,就是添加一个Panel控件,然后在Form的Load事件(或其他地方)添加如下语句:
            panel1.Parent = pictureBox1;
            panel1.BackColor = Color.Transparent;
            label1.Parent = panel1;

            label1.BackColor = Color.Transparent;



http://379910987.blog.163.com/blog/static/33523797201172821957639/

0 0